How to Make Grain Free and Paleo Cornbread
Preheat your oven to 325° F and line an 8” square pan with parchment paper. In a large bowl, use a whisk or an electric hand mixer to blend together the eggs, coconut milk, lemon juice, raw honey, maple sugar, and ghee or butter.
In a separate bowl, combine the almond flour, arrowroot, coconut fl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Stir this mixture into the wet ingredients until just combined.
Transfer the batter to the prepared pan and smooth the top.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-28 minutes or until set, golden brown on top and a toothpick inserted near the center of the bread comes out clean.
Set the pan on a cooling rack and cool until just slightly warm. Remove from the pan using the parchment paper, and continue to cool until near room temperature. Cut into 16 squares to serve. Enjoy!
How to Make this Cornbread Dairy Free
While ghee is clarified butter, with most of the dairy particles removed, it is still technically dairy and not tolerated by some people with dairy allergies.
Using vegan butter or palm oil shortening to replace the ghee will work well for this recipe. I prefer vegan butter for flavor, but it is completely up to you what you use.
You can also use refined coconut oil in this recipe, but I don’t recommend using extra virgin coconut oil here due to the flavor.
With extra virgin coconut oil, the flavor will overwhelm the recipe since you’re also using coconut milk. Refined coconut oil has no flavor at all which is why it’s the better choice for baking.

Ingredients
3large eggsat room temperature1/2cupfull fat coconut milkat room temperature2tspfresh lemon juice1/4cupraw honey1/4cupmaple sugaror coconut sugar1/3cupgheemelted (or vegan butter)1 3/4cupsblanched almond flour1/4cuparrowroot flour2Tbspcoconut flour1 1/2tspaluminum free baking powder1/2tspbaking soda1/2tspfine sea salt
Instructions
Preheat your oven to 325° F and line an 8” square pan with parchment paper. In a large bowl, use a whisk or an electric hand mixer to blend together the eggs, coconut milk, lemon juice, raw honey, maple sugar, and ghee.In a separate bowl, combine the almond flour, arrowroot, coconut fl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Stir this mixture into the wet ingredients until just combined.Transfer the batter to the prepared pan and smooth the top. Bake in the preheated oven for 25-28 minutes or until set, golden brown on top and a toothpick inserted near the center of the bread comes out clean.Set the pan on a cooling rack and cool until just slightly warm. Remove from the pan using the parchment paper, and continue to cool until near room temperature. Cut into 16 squares to serve. Enjoy!
